Output e8e8b6ca13e800dffa894e78f8fd2f6f430b5d5a978d5a2f46622db8bb48a6a3:0

value
5330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e685104b86af91ced3587e33912cb8e7f201c6 OP_EQUAL
address
3MC21CUnvigt7ZSAcVUVAvQPhq8wJma5Yu
transaction
e8e8b6ca13e800dffa894e78f8fd2f6f430b5d5a978d5a2f46622db8bb48a6a3